September 6,
2005 - fans.gorillaz.com:
Gorillaz tour rumours
It has been reported that the band
are set to perform live at a music industry event
in London at the end of October, testing the
Demon Days material as road-worthy before kicking
off a full scale tour. The band has decided to
leave no stone unturned in their question to
develop one of the best stage shows ever seen,
and are in the process of developing a highly
extravagant multimedia set. At the moment it is
unclear whether a full scale tour will arrive
before 2007, however it has been promised that it
will be far more technologically advanced than
the group's performance at the 2002 Brit Awards.
Update added September
8, 2005 from vblurpage.com:
The tour will most likely take place
in 2007/2008 due to financial and technical
reasons. "We intend to do a massive world
tour with Demon Days, but I won't be involved
with it...It'll be all animation and big sound
systems and stuff," Damon told MTV Europe.
"The great thing is they can play in five
cities on one night," added Jamie Hewlett.
This means that the tour will probably feature
pre-recorded material from the band.
